Effect Of Allogenic Bone Marrow Mesenchymal Stem Cells Transplantation On Severe Acute Pancreatitis In Rat

Objective:To investigat the effects of the allogeneic bone marrow mesenchymal stem cells on rats with severe acute pancreatitis (SAP) and the change of inflammatory factors, and to further analyze the mechanism of the treatment with mesenchymal stem cells to SAP.Methods:The whole bone marrow cells were harvested from 14 days old male SD rats,and then were isolated, purified, cultured.BMSCs grown to passages 3 were identified for the fllowed experimental; 84 healthy female Sprague-Dawley rats (weight:200±20g),were randomly divided into sham operation group (sham operation group, S group), severe acute pancreatitis model group (severe acute pancreatitis group, SAP group) and bone marrow mesenchymal stem cell transplantation 24 hours after modeling (bone marrow mesenchymal cells transplant group, B group). SAP model could be established by using the pancreatic subcapsule slow uniform injection with lml 4% of the slow sodium taurocholate. Twenty-four hours later, S group and B group respectively used tail intravenous injection of lml stem cells (1ml contains 1.0×106 cells).Meantime SAP was injected lml PBS. Rats were killed by abdominal aorta exsanguinations after operation At three time points of 1st,7th,14th d after injection the rats (six rats of each group at each time point). The levels of serum amylase were measured, (Part of the serum specimens to prepare for measure of TNF-a, IL-10);In the meanwhile, pancreatic tissue were fixed in 10% neutral formalin to observe the pathological changes of pancreatic tissue and for pathological score; we measured the serum levels of TNF-a and IL-10 by ELISA assay and observed the effects of allograft mesenchymal stem cells on the above indexes.Results:1.A small amount of the whole bone marrow cells which were harvested from childhood bone marrow were adherent after inoculation for 8 hours, and after 7th day bone marrow cells extracted can reach 90% confluence.When cultured to the third-generation,spindle cell-based cell populations which arranged neatly in uniformity of morphology were observed in the light microscope.2.Determined by flow cytometry,the 3rd generation of cultured cells expressed CD29+99.02%, CD45+0.97%, CD44+80.86%.3. Twenty-four hours after transplantation, fragments of Sry gene could be detected in rat pancreatic tissue of the transplantation group and the sham group. After 7 days or 14 days transplantation expression of Sry gene of the transplantation group rats significantly increased,by contrast,the sham group had no significant change.4.Serum amylase changes:After mode, serum amylase levels of SAP, B group at each time point was obviously higher than the S group,which had significant statistical difference (P<0.01); 24 hours after transplantation, serum amylase levels of B group and SAP group, although decreased, had not statistically significant (P> 0.05); 7 days after transplantation, serum amylase levels of B group and SAP group was decreased with statistical significance (P<0.01).5.Pancreatic histological score:①S group score is low with no significant changes at each time point.②The score of S group,SAP and B group score at each time point had significant statistical difference (P<0.01).③24 hours or 7 days after transplantation,the histological score of B group was lower than SAP group with no significant difference (P<0.05); 14 days after transplantation, group B which was compared with SAP group were significantly different (P<0.05.)6. Changes of serum TNF-a level:①At different time points after model S group serum TNF-a level had no significant change and was significantly lower than SAP, B group serum TNF-a level with statistical significance at each counterpart time point (P<0.01).②The difference between the serum TNF-a levels of B, SAP group at 1st day was not significant (P> 0.05); but the difference at the 7th day was significant (P<0.05); Compared with the serum level of SAP group, the serum level of B group at 14th day had significant lower(P<0.01).7.Change of serum IL-10 levels:①Serum IL-10 levels of S group was extremely low and had no significant change at different time points after model and was also significantly lower than serum IL-10 levels of SAP and B group at each counterpart time point(P<0.01).②The difference between serum IL-10 levels of B, SAP group at first day was not significant (P> 0.05); but the difference at the 7th day was significant (P<0.05); The serum IL-10 level of B group at 7th or 14th day was significantly lower than SAP group (P<0.01).Conclusion:1. Bone marrow mesenchymal stem cells of rats were successfully isolated and cultured through screening adheren.2.Bone marrow mesenchymal stem cells by transplantation could migrate to specific tissue damage in the pancreas.3. Allogeneic bone marrow mesenchymal stem cells could alleviate pancreatitis and promote repair of pancreatic damage.4. Allogeneic bone marrow mesenchymal stem cells could down-regulate the level of serum proinflammatory cytokines TNF-a on rats with severe acute pancreatitis, but up-regulate the level of anti-inflammatory cytokine IF-10.
